Percentile Bracket | Average Annual Salary |
---|---|
10th Percentile Wage | $95,320 |
25th Percentile Wage | $121,520 |
50th Percentile Wage | $168,620 |
75th Percentile Wage | $206,080 |
90th Percentile Wage | No Data |
Table 1 shows the average annual salaries for physicists in the industry of specialty hospitals - privately owned. The salaries are shown in 5 percentile scales. The average annual salary for the 75th percentile (the top 25 percent of the highest paid) physicists is $206,080. The median annual salary (50th percentile) is $168,620. The average annual salary for the bottom 10 percent physicists is $95,320.
The table and chart below show the trend of the median salary of physicists in the industry of Specialty hospitals - Privately owned from 2012 to 2017.
Year | Median Salary | Yearly Growth | 5-Year Growth |
---|---|---|---|
2017 | $168,620 | 5.59% | 16.05% |
2016 | $159,190 | -8.70% | - |
2015 | $173,040 | 4.65% | - |
2014 | $165,000 | 14.38% | - |
2013 | $141,280 | -0.19% | - |
2012 | $141,550 | - | - |
